Quick Answer: What Should You Ask Before Booking Pool Deck Resurfacing?
Before you book any contractor, ask about their experience with concrete coating systems, the products they use, surface preparation methods, curing times, and warranty coverage. These questions help you separate qualified professionals from those who may cut corners.
Additionally, ask whether they are familiar with Arizona’s unique climate demands. Not every contractor understands how desert heat, UV rays, and monsoon moisture affect concrete coating performance over time.
Why Pool Deck Resurfacing Matters in Arizona’s Climate
Arizona’s climate is unlike most of the country. The heat alone can push surface temperatures on exposed concrete well above 150 degrees Fahrenheit. Therefore, any coating or resurfacing system used on your pool deck must be rated for extreme heat and UV exposure.
Beyond heat, monsoon season brings moisture, standing water, and rapid temperature changes. These conditions cause concrete to expand and contract. As a result, untreated or poorly coated surfaces develop cracks, chips, and surface spalling much faster than in milder climates.
Pool decks also face constant water splash, pool chemicals, and foot traffic. For example, chlorine and other pool chemicals can break down weak coatings quickly. Choosing the right resurfacing system from the start protects your investment and keeps your outdoor space safe and attractive for years.
Question 1: What Resurfacing Systems Do You Offer?
Start by asking what specific products and systems the contractor uses. A qualified contractor should be able to explain the difference between basic concrete overlays, decorative concrete coatings, resin floors, and epoxy-based systems. Each option has different durability levels, aesthetics, and price points.
For pool decks, many homeowners in the West Valley prefer textured, slip-resistant concrete coating systems. These surfaces look great and reduce the risk of slipping on wet surfaces. Additionally, some contractors offer metallic floors or decorative finishes that add a high-end appearance to your outdoor space.
Ask whether they use professional-grade products or builder-grade materials. There is a significant difference in performance and longevity between the two.
Question 2: How Do You Prepare the Existing Concrete Surface?
Surface preparation is the most critical part of any resurfacing or concrete coating project. Without proper preparation, even the best products will peel, bubble, or fail within months. Therefore, this question is non-negotiable.
A reputable contractor should use diamond grinding or shot blasting to open the concrete pores before applying any coating. They should also repair existing cracks, spalls, and damaged areas before the resurfacing begins. Skipping these steps leads to premature coating failure.
Additionally, ask how they handle moisture in the concrete slab. Pool decks often retain moisture from splash and irrigation. Moisture vapor trapped beneath a coating can cause it to delaminate over time.
Question 3: How Long Will the Project Take and Is Same Day Epoxy Flooring Available?
Timeline is an important consideration, especially if you use your pool frequently. Ask the contractor for a realistic project schedule, including surface prep time, coating application, and full cure time before foot traffic is allowed.
Some homeowners in Litchfield Park and nearby Goodyear ask about same day epoxy flooring options for interior spaces like garages. However, pool deck resurfacing typically requires more cure time due to the multi-layer coating systems used outdoors. Be cautious of any contractor who promises an unrealistically fast turnaround without explaining the process.
Meanwhile, ask whether weather conditions could affect the schedule. Extreme heat or humidity during monsoon season can impact application and drying times for outdoor projects.
Question 4: What Products Do You Use and Are They UV and Heat Resistant?
Not all coatings are created equal, especially under Arizona sun. Ask the contractor specifically which brands and product lines they use. High-quality contractors often work with premium brands and can explain why those products perform better in desert conditions.
For example, some contractors use Sherwin Williams epoxy paint floor systems for interior garage coatings and epoxy garage paint floor applications. For outdoor pool decks, however, UV-stable topcoats and heat-resistant resurfacing materials are essential. Make sure the contractor can speak clearly about product performance in high-heat environments.
In addition, ask whether the products are slip-resistant when wet. Safety is a top priority around any pool area, and the right texture can prevent serious accidents for your family and guests.
Question 5: Do You Have Experience With Pool Deck Projects Specifically?
General concrete contractors and flooring specialists who focus on interior epoxy floors may not have the same expertise with outdoor pool deck resurfacing. Therefore, ask directly how many pool deck projects the contractor has completed in the past year.
Ask to see before-and-after photos of past pool deck work. Look for projects in similar Arizona conditions, particularly homes in Litchfield Park, Peoria, or other West Valley communities. This gives you a better sense of what to expect from the finished product.
Furthermore, ask whether they have experience with decorative finishes, custom colors, or textured overlays. A contractor with broad experience can offer more options that fit your home’s style and landscaping.
Question 6: What Does the Warranty Cover?
A professional resurfacing contractor should stand behind their work with a clear warranty. Ask what the warranty covers and for how long. Specifically, ask whether it covers peeling, delamination, color fading, and cracking under normal use.
Also ask what voids the warranty. Some warranties exclude damage caused by improper maintenance, sharp objects, or chemical exposure. Understanding these terms upfront prevents surprises down the road.
Because of Arizona’s extreme climate, it is reasonable to ask whether the warranty accounts for UV exposure and heat-related wear. A contractor who offers a strong warranty and explains the terms confidently is one you can trust.
Question 7: What Maintenance Will My Resurfaced Pool Deck Require?
A freshly resurfaced pool deck looks great on day one. However, proper maintenance keeps it looking great for years. Ask the contractor what cleaning products are safe to use, how often the surface should be resealed, and what routine care looks like for your specific coating system.
For example, some concrete coating systems require a topcoat reapplication every few years to maintain their appearance and protective qualities. Additionally, ask whether any pool chemicals commonly splash onto the deck and how those interact with the coating over time.
Finally, ask whether they offer any maintenance packages or follow-up services. A contractor who offers ongoing support values long-term relationships with their clients.
Frequently Asked Questions
How long does pool deck resurfacing last in Arizona?
Most high-quality resurfaced pool decks last between eight and fifteen years in Arizona conditions. However, proper surface preparation, quality products, and regular maintenance all play a major role in longevity. Arizona’s extreme heat and UV exposure can shorten the lifespan of lower-grade coatings significantly.
Can I resurface a cracked pool deck?
Yes, in most cases. A qualified contractor will repair cracks before applying a new surface coating. However, the severity of the cracking matters. Structural cracks may require more extensive repairs before resurfacing can proceed.
Is pool deck resurfacing the same as garage floor resurfacing?
They share similar principles, but the products and systems differ. Garage floor resurfacing often uses epoxy flake flooring, epoxy garage paint floor systems, or best epoxy flooring products designed for interior use. Pool deck resurfacing requires UV-stable, slip-resistant, and water-tolerant outdoor coatings.
How much does pool deck resurfacing cost in Litchfield Park?
Costs vary based on the size of the deck, existing condition, and the coating system selected. It is best to get an on-site evaluation and a detailed written estimate. This ensures you are comparing accurate quotes from different contractors.
Do I need to drain my pool before resurfacing the deck?
In most cases, you do not need to drain the pool entirely. However, you may need to lower the water level slightly and keep splash to a minimum during the project. Your contractor will advise you based on the specific products and conditions involved.
